Waukesha Dog With Underbite Gets Noticed On Social Media
Chompers, cute Labrador mix, is available for adoption through HAWS in Waukesha.
WAUKESHA, WI—A cute Labrador mix in Waukesha is causing a round of a-paws on social media. Humane Animal Welfare Society - HAWS of Waukesha posted on its website on Oct. 1 a photo of Chompers who is available to adopt.
"She’s super affectionate and only a little self-conscious of her underbite," Haws wrote on Facebook.
On Tuesday, social media users were posting pictures of their dogs with underbites and messages of interest in adopting the pretty canine.

Johanna Schmanski, of Waukesha Haws, was surprised and delighted to hear of the social media chatter of Chompers.
"That is fantastic and great exposure for our dogs who deserve it," Schmanski told Patch.
According to the dog's bio, "I have a bit of an underbite, and sometimes my bottom teeth stick out. So, that might be why I got such a silly name."
Schmanski said Chompers loves people and needs to be around children over 12. Chompers needs to be a home with no cats but would need to meet other dogs first.
